Microchip Launches LAN878x and LAN888x 100/1000BASE-T1 PHYs with MACsec and TSN
Microchip introduces LAN878x and LAN888x SPE PHYs supporting 100BASE-T1, 1000BASE-T1 and dual-speed modes with pin-compatible SKUs and SGMII/RGMII interfaces for scalable automotive and industrial systems. The devices integrate hardware MACsec security, native TSN, ISO 26262 ASIL-B functional safety and operate up to 150°C in limited sampling.
1. New SPE PHY Families Offer Dual-Speed Connectivity
The LAN878x and LAN888x families of Single Pair Ethernet (SPE) PHY transceivers support 100BASE-T1, 1000BASE-T1 and dual-speed 100/1000BASE-T1 modes, with pin-compatible SKUs and SGMII/RGMII host interfaces to simplify design scalability and reuse across automotive and industrial applications.
2. Integrated Security and Deterministic Networking
Both families integrate hardware-based IEEE 802.1AE-2018 MACsec for frame-level encryption, integrity and replay protection without added latency, and offer native Time-Sensitive Networking to ensure low-latency, deterministic communication for ADAS, zonal gateways and safety-critical control networks.
3. Functional Safety and Thermal Reliability
Engineered to ISO 26262 ASIL-B standards, the PHYs feature advanced on-chip diagnostics and link monitoring for accelerated fault detection, and operate at junction temperatures up to 150°C for Automotive Grade 1 environments.
4. Availability and Market Applications
Available in limited sampling, the LAN878x and LAN888x PHY families target software-defined vehicles, industrial automation, robotics and avionics, offering OEMs a pathway to scale Ethernet bandwidth and security without redesigning hardware platforms.
